
Ben Godley is the CEO of Point B Partners, a PR and marketing services firm he founded. Previously, he served as President and Partner at Greenough Communications and co-founded Contributor Development Partnership, a company aimed at enhancing public media systems. Ben also held the COO role at WGBH and played a significant role in Mitt Romney’s 2008 presidential campaign. Earlier, he co-founded CGN Marketing & Creative Services and worked with Hill & Knowlton Public Relations and IBM. He has served on several for-profit and non-profit boards, including the Massachusetts Children's Trust, Big Brothers Big Sisters, the trust board of Boston Medical Center, and is currently a Director of Rand Capital Corporation (Nasdaq: RAND). Ben resides in Wellesley and has two adult children, Alyssa and Cole.
